Gossen Digipro F2

Short profile

  • for continuous light and flash light measurement
  • large measuring range and high accuracy
  • Swivel head
  • Light and object measurement
  • Microprocessor controlled and monitored
  • Digital LCD display in tenths
  • Analog contrast display in half f-stops
